Neighbor Steps In After Recovering Woman Is Ignored by Husband and Mother-in-Law

After donating a kidney to save her husband’s life, a woman expected support during her own recovery. Instead, complications from surgery temporarily left her unable to walk, forcing her to rely on a wheelchair while she regained her strength.

What hurt most was not the physical struggle but the emotional distance that followed. Her husband, Alan, became increasingly detached, spending little time with her and rarely offering help. When his mother moved in, the situation became even more painful.

The mother-in-law handled laundry and cooking every day, but only for her son. She washed Alan’s clothes, prepared his meals, and labeled food containers with instructions that no one else should touch them. Meanwhile, the recovering woman was often left to fend for herself.

Weeks passed before anyone noticed something was wrong. Mrs. Greene, an elderly neighbor and longtime friend, realized she hadn’t seen her in days and decided to check in. When she arrived, she was shocked to discover how isolated and neglected the woman had become.

After hearing the full story, Mrs. Greene left briefly and returned carrying a large folder. Inside were documents from a local volunteer assistance program and legal resources she had gathered through years of community work. She also brought several neighbors who had known the couple for years.

In front of everyone, she calmly explained that recovery after organ donation required proper care and support. The group openly questioned Alan about why the woman who had sacrificed so much for him was being treated as though she didn’t matter. Faced with the judgment of people he respected, Alan could no longer ignore his behavior.

The confrontation became a turning point. Ashamed of how far things had gone, Alan eventually apologized and began taking an active role in his wife’s recovery. With help from neighbors and physical therapy, she regained her mobility over the following months. More importantly, she learned that real family is not always defined by blood or marriage—it can also be found in the people who choose to stand beside you when you need them most.
